TCCIM will organize 8 business courses in autumn

The Institute for Education and Human Resources (ITECC), affiliated with the Tehran Chamber of Commerce, Industries, Mines and Agriculture, is expected to hold eight specialist trade courses in the fall.
The first course titled âGlobal Business Skillsâ is scheduled to start on October 2 and classes will be held on Saturdays, Mondays and Wednesdays starting at 4:00 PM. It will last 60 hours in total, reported the TCCIM news portal.
A second course titled “” Taking Import Orders Via Iran’s E-Commerce System, Forex Trading Via Nima, And Long Distance Customs Declarations Via EPL “is scheduled to begin on October 9th. Classes will take place on Saturdays and Mondays.
ITECC will also organize a course entitled âProfessional Marketing and Sellingâ. The course, which will last 12 hours in total, is scheduled to start on October 11. Classes will take place on Mondays from 4 p.m. to 7 p.m.
The fourth course, titled âIntroduction to the Latest Customs Regulations and Guidelinesâ, is scheduled to start on October 12 and will take place online. Classes will take place from 5:30 p.m. to 8:30 p.m. on Tuesdays and will run for 12 hours.
A course titled âOnline Digital Marketingâ is scheduled to start on October 30th. It will be held from 5 p.m. to 8 p.m. on Saturdays and Mondays.
Another is a course called “A Guide to Import Procedures”, which ITECC will start to organize from October 17th. Classes will take place on Sundays and Tuesdays from 4 p.m. to 7 p.m.
The next course titled âInternational Trade Negotiationsâ is scheduled to last 15 hours and will start on October 16 and continue on October 23, November 2, 6 and 13. Classes will take place from 4 p.m. to 7 p.m.
Finally, there is a course called âInternational Business Correspondenceâ, which will be held on Sunday from November 7th. Classes will take place from 3 p.m. to 7 p.m.
